Hive

hive create能共享吗

小樊
81
2024-12-19 22:53:40
栏目: 大数据

Hive中的CREATE语句主要用于创建表、分区等对象。关于是否能在Hive中共享创建的对象,这主要取决于你如何定义“共享”。

  1. 通过权限共享:Hive支持基于用户和角色的权限管理。你可以为不同的用户或角色分配不同的权限,包括对表、分区等对象的读、写、执行等权限。这样,拥有相应权限的用户就可以访问和使用这些对象。
  2. 通过位置共享:如果你将Hive的数据存储在HDFS或其他分布式文件系统上,那么你可以通过指定数据路径来共享数据。任何有权限访问该路径的用户都可以访问这些数据。
  3. 通过视图共享:Hive支持创建视图,视图是基于SQL查询结果的虚拟表。你可以创建一个视图,包含你想要共享的数据,然后将该视图共享给其他用户。
  4. 通过外部链接共享:在某些情况下,你可能希望将Hive表与其他系统(如数据库、Web应用等)进行集成。你可以使用外部链接功能,将Hive表与其他系统的表或视图关联起来,从而实现跨系统的数据共享。

总之,Hive提供了多种方式来实现数据的共享和访问控制。你可以根据具体需求选择合适的方式来共享你的Hive对象。

0
看了该问题的人还看了